Name of Project:Ac-225 production target development | ||
Overview:Recent results have demonstrated outstanding potential for alpha-emitting radionuclides, such as actinium-225 (Ac-225) to treat advanced, metastatic cancers. TRIUMF has previously developed and irradiated thorium targets on its main beamline for the production of Ac-225. However, the existing target design and irradiations have been limited by available thorium supplies and by information regarding beam parameters inside TRIUMF's Isotope Production Facility (IPF) target station. As demand for TRIUMF’s Ac-225 increases, high-mass thorium targets and a more accurate understanding of the beam parameters inside IPF will be required to safely and cost-effectively increase TRIUMF’s Ac-225 production capacity. | ||
